When in the Bay Area, do as the Bay Area locals do… well, maybe enjoying a chocolate treat is NOT quintessential San Franciscan. But if you are a tourist or in town visiting a friend, you will be remiss if you don’t treat yourself to a Ghirardelli’s World-Famous Hot Fudge Sundae - or a milkshake, hot chocolate, brownies, cookies, hot fudge, etc. This bay side landmark has several food options and this restored chocolate factory has three stores on site; the Original Ghirardelli Ice Cream and Chocolate Shop, Ghirardelli Chocolate Experience, and the Ghirardelli On-The-Go. Spend an hour enjoy chocolatey treat and the breath-taking view of the bay from this vantage point.

We did not order from the confectionery, but rather went in the side door to purchase the bulk chocolate squares. You could either purchase the chocolate squares by weight or a flat rate per clear box. We chose the flat rate box and filled it with the chocolates we wanted to try. The staff was fantastic. A pleasant younger woman greeted us and helped us to make sure we fit all that we possibly could into the package (flat rate). Which turned out to cost less than if we filled a bag by weight. It was a relatively small area so it got fairly congested but still bearable.
